The ACC kicks off another season on Thursday hoping to improve on what was an uncharacteristically weak season for the Conference in 2010. In fact, no ACC team finished in the Top 15 last year. Despite all of the talk of dissolving and amalgamating, the ACC remains intact and ready to regain its status as a power Conference in NCAA Football. Wake Forest at Syracuse (-6 ½) – 8:00 PM ET on ESPN3.com

Syracuse is a team that lost a lot of pieces this offseason. Gone is a good part of a defense that ranked 6th in the nation last season and also departed are Running Backs Antwon Bailey and Delone Carter. They are taking on a Wake Forest team that gave up over 36 points per game last season while only scoring 23 on offense. Syracuse is still a decent team with Quarterback Ryan Nassib at the helm and should be able to exploit a Wake Forest team that did not improve a whole lot from their 3 win season a year ago.

Appalachian State at #13 Virginia Tech (-25) – 12:30 PM ET on ESPN3.com

Upset minded Appalachian State will be looking to upend the defending ACC Champion Virginia Tech on Saturday – don’t think that it is too far-fetched an idea! Tech proved that anything can happen in college football when they lost to James Madison last year! Appalachian State is no joke. They are a perennial powerhouse in the Southern Conference and have an upset under their belt with a win over Michigan. Appalachian State has an uber-dangerous quarterback DeAndre Presley who passed for 2000 yards and ran for 1000 yards last year along with talented running back Tavaris Cadet and emerging wide out Brian Quick. I certainly like Tech to win this game but as 25 points spread seems a bit much. In a physical, low scoring game, I like Appalachian State to cover in this one.

Troy at Clemson (-16) – 3:30 PM ET on ESPN3.com

Clemson will look to avenge their worst season in 10 years against a Troy team that has finished with at least a share of the Sunbelt Conference Title over the last five years. Troy has a history of playing up to their competition. Unfortunately for Clemson, high expectations don’t always translate to success on the field. Clemson may win this game but I expect a well rounded Troy team to keep this game close.
